Car Rental: La Spezia or Pisa to Tuscany
For the middle part of our trip, we will be visiting Cinque Terre for two nights, then pick up a car for the next part of our trip, 1 night in San Gimignano and 4 nights near Pienza.
Would it be better to pick up a rental car in La Spezia or Pisa? Are there rental car agencies close to the train station at either of these cities?

Brent - I think there might be a cost difference here (- if that's a factor) - as most of the Pisa agencies are based at the airport. (There is normally a supplement for an airport rental ...)
Otherwise ... La Spezia is closest - but Pisa is en route anyway. Your call.
I can't find rental agencies at either station. The addresses I have are:
LA SPEZIA
Hertz:
Viale S. Bartolomeo 393
Europcar:
Viale S. Bartolomeo 515
Avis:
Via F Rosselli 74
PISA
Hertz:
Pisa airport
Avis:
Pisa airport
Europcar:
Via S. Michele degli Scalzi 16
Hope this helps ...

We're coming from the other directions. We are picking up a car in Florence and dropping it off in LaSpezia. AutoEurope was very helpful. I had some trouble on their Web site regarding the LaSpezia dropoff. But when I called their toll free number, they were able to set me up. They were also able to provide more information on exactly where the stations are located.
